Sunset Sons

Sunset Sons are a four piece UK & Australian Rock/Indie band, based out of the town of Hossegor, in the Landes region of the South West of France, known as ‘The European Surfing Capital’.

The band have released four EPs and their debut album 'Very Rarely Say Die' is expected in 2016. They have toured throughout UK, Ireland, Europe and the west coast USA.
==Formation==

The seed of the band formed when drummer Jed Laidlaw was visiting a bar called Le Surfing, based at Estagnot beach near Hossegor, to visit a friend he had met whilst teaching surfing in the Canary Islands.
That night, singer Rory Williams was performing in the bar, where he also worked washing dishes. Rory had moved there a year earlier on his way to Biarritz to surf.
They hit it off and decided to start a band to make some money over the winter season, alongside friends Robin Windram (guitar) and Pete Harper (Bass).
They originally formed a covers band called The Cheerleaders, relocating to the French Alps for the winter to perform for the young snowboard crowd in the three valleys, basing themselves predominantly in the towns of Tignes and Val d’Isere.
After performing sometimes up to three shows a day in the various bars of the ski resorts, and becoming known for their raucous shows and unusual choices of songs, ranging from Queens of the Stone Age, to Kanye West, they decided to write their own material.
On relocating back to Hossegor for the summer they changed their name to Sunset Sons and spent every Friday in a local dance studio writing songs.
Jed sent some demos to former Sony executive Steve Milbourne who was Jed’s label manager when he drummed in a previous band. Steve was looking for a new management project at the time and flew to Hossegor to see them perform four songs in a tiny bar, and was impressed by the crowd reaction.
Steve helped them record their debut demo EP in a house they rented in Hossegor over the winter, with producer James Lewis. They named it Le Surfing EP after the bar where they met.〔(【引用サイトリンク】title='We Once Got Paid In Underpants': How Did These Tignes Seasonaires Become The Hottest New Band On The Planet? )
Le Surfing was self released on February 20, 2014, and climbed to #6 in the iTunes Rock Chart. This caught the attention of record companies and publishers.
Steve was keen that the band be seen in their natural habitat, so arranged a tour of the French Alps, and a subsequent tour of surf towns in the UK, refusing to play any major cities.〔(【引用サイトリンク】title='We Once Got Paid In Underpants': How Did These Tignes Seasonaires Become The Hottest New Band On The Planet? )
